Russian-Tunisian Intergovernmental Commission To Meet In Tunisia In Late April - Official

MOSCOW (UrduPoint News / Sputnik - 15th March, 2019) The seventh meeting of the Russian-Tunisian intergovernmental commission will take place in Tunisia in late April, Russian Deputy Prime Minister Vitaly Mutko said on Friday.
"I am confident that the enhanced work within the framework of intergovernmental commission on trade, economic and scientific-technological cooperation will contribute to strengthened business relationships between Russia and Tunisia. We have agreed that another, the seventh, meeting of the intergovernmental commission will take place in late April 2019 in Tunisia," Mutko said at a meeting with Rene Trabelsi, the Tunisian tourism and handicrafts minister.
Mutko added that Russia was ready to sign a number of intergovernmental agreements on transportation, environmental protection and liberalized visa regulations for aircraft crews with Tunisia.
Mutko also noted that in 2018 trade between Russia and Tunisia had grown by 62 percent to $819 million, compared to $511 million in 2017. According to Mutko, Russia is interested in increasing the amount of agricultural products being exported to Tunisia.
During his meeting with Tunisian Foreign Minister Khemaies Jhinaoui in January, Russian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ov said he felt optimistic about the trade dynamics between the two countries. He also mentioned that Tunisia had expressed interest in Russian companies, specifically ones involved in road and railroad construction, participating in the development of the north African country's infrastructure.
